11:40 That technology already exists and is in use... by italians. Subcaliber "beam riding" shells for OTOMATIC have 57mm caliber. They have 3 correction charges places behind the warhead perpendicular to the casing. Using the rotation and those 3 charges you can make 3 small corrections. Problem? This ammo costed the same as beam riding/external radar guided missiles. Which is MUCH cheaper then missiles with all internal sensor package, but still TOO MUCH. So italians dropped this programm.
